You are closing the books, but one failed Xero journal entry stalls everything. For ecommerce businesses juggling multiple sales channels, each error means more than just a minor delay.
Manual entry mistakes can cost hours of troubleshooting, threaten compliance, and leave your team focused on fixing problems instead of analyzing results.
As your order volume grows, so does the risk and the impact of these failures. This guide unpacks why a Xero journal entry fails, and how to fix and prevent the most common errors.
A Xero journal entry is made up of several key fields, each of which must be accurate for your books to stay balanced:
To fix errors, you need to know exactly where things break. Next, let us look at the most common journal entry errors in Xero and why they happen.
Suggested Read: 10 Must-Have Xero Integrations to Double Your Business Efficiency
Most Xero journal entry errors follow predictable patterns. Understanding their root causes is the first step to prevention, especially for ecommerce businesses managing multiple channels and high transaction volumes.
|
Error Type |
What It Looks Like in Xero |
Why It Happens |
Ecommerce Example |
Early Warning Sign |
|
Unbalanced debits/credits |
"Transaction must balance" error |
Missed line, decimal error, or copy-paste issue |
Manual inventory adjustment for Shopify missing offsetting entry |
Entry rejected at save; totals do not match |
|
Wrong account codes |
"Invalid account" or "Account not found" |
Similar account names, mapping confusion from multiple channels |
Amazon fees posted to sales instead of expense |
Unexpected account balances |
|
Duplicate entries |
"Duplicate transaction detected" |
Sync delays, manual re-entry, or batch posting confusion |
Same payout from Etsy posted twice |
Reconciliation shows double revenue |
|
Date mismatches |
"Date outside valid range" or silent mispost |
Timezone errors, batch posting, or backdating |
Sales tax correction posted to wrong period |
Reports show unexpected period totals |
|
Missing descriptions/attachments |
No error, but audit trail incomplete |
Rushed entry, lack of process, or unclear workflow |
Refund entry missing order reference |
Hard to trace entries during audit |
Table: Common Xero journal entry errors and their causes
Manual errors become more frequent as order volume and channel complexity increase. Once you spot the error, here is how to fix it fast.
Suggested Read: Xero vs. QuickBooks
A systematic approach can resolve most Xero journal entry errors in minutes. Follow these steps to troubleshoot and correct issues:
Quick win tip: If you see a "Duplicate transaction detected" error, check recent imports or syncs for overlapping data before re-entering the transaction. For recurring errors or high-volume workflows, automation tools can resolve these steps in seconds.
Suggested Read: Xero vs. Zoho Books
A few simple habits can prevent most journal entry errors before they happen:
Many multichannel businesses automate recurring entries to reduce risk and free up time, saving up to 90% on reconciliation and close. But even the best manual process has limits.
Choosing the right workflow, manual, built-in, or automated, saves time and reduces risk as your business grows.
Automation is the best fit when your workflow is:
If you answered "yes" to two or more, automation will likely save significant time and reduce errors. Tools like Webgility help automate these workflows for multichannel sellers.
If automation makes sense for your workflow, here is how it works in practice.
Webgility automates order posting, fee mapping, and reconciliation, eliminating manual journal entry errors and saving hours every week. Here is how:
Approved proof points:
Before Webgility, BeeCure, a fast-growing skincare brand selling through Amazon and Shopify, spent nearly a week each month reconciling orders, refunds, and fees in QuickBooks Enterprise.
Manual data entry delayed financial reporting, and the finance team lacked real-time visibility into profitability across channels.
After integrating with Webgility, BeeCure automated every stage of bookkeeping. Orders, refunds, and payouts now sync automatically, and reconciliations that once required five working days are completed in under two hours.
The brand saves over 40 hours monthly while maintaining accurate, audit-ready books.
Watch the video: Webgility Case Study - BeeCure
Mastering manual journal entries in Xero is essential for accuracy and control, especially when your business is small or processes are simple. As your ecommerce operation grows, the complexity and volume of entries can quickly outpace even the best manual workflows.
Automation is the key to maintaining accuracy, saving time, and freeing your team to focus on strategic work. Evaluate your current workflows. Are you spending more time fixing errors than running your business?
As your business grows, automation platforms like Webgility keep your books accurate and your team focused on what matters most. To learn more, get a demo now!
Common reasons include unbalanced debits and credits, incorrect account codes, duplicate entries, date mismatches, or missing descriptions and attachments.
Double-check your entries before saving, use templates for recurring transactions, and reconcile regularly to catch duplicates or errors early.
If you process high volumes, manage multiple channels, or spend too much time on manual corrections, automation can save time and reduce errors.
No, automation tools like Webgility preserve a complete audit trail for every entry, supporting compliance and easy audits.